nmb log file entry

Jim Watt jimw at pe-nelson.com
Thu Feb 26 03:34:32 GMT 1998

--On Wednesday, February 25, 1998, 5:48 AM +1100 "Jeremy Allison" <jallison at whistle.com> wrote: 

} Jeremy Allison wrote:
} > 
} > Well the code that prints out that error message is getting
} > the IP address directly from the recvfrom() call in util.c
} > that gets the incoming udp packet. Do you have a network
} > sniffer that can see if the source address really is getting
} > set to the local broadcast address (and also this would allow
} > you to get the MAC address of the sender to track it down) ?
} > 
} Well, raining on my own parade here I have (finally) realized
} that the code in nmbd_namequery.c that prints out second message 
} IP source address is wrong :-(. It will always print out the
} IP address the query was sent to - which of course is the
} subnet broadcast address. Argggghhhhh.

OK, with that fix in, we're seeing:

query_name_response: Multiple (2) responses received for a query on subnet for name TIOGA<1d>. This response was from IP

That actually makes sense...sort of.  That address is a PPP connection,
and the device it's coming from has been told that our Samba WINS server
is the domain's NetBIOS nameserver.  Now that I know what's doing that,
I'll have a chat with the vendor of that beast!

